Star complexes are huge aggregates of stars and gas which are considered as the largest cells of star formation in spiral galaxies (Efremov 1988). Basic observational data on star complexes are presented with a special emphasis on their rotational properties. A possible model of the formation of star complexes and the origin of their spin momentum is discussed based on the physics of non-linear supersonic gas dynamics effects in the interstellar medium.
